Description

A vulnerability has been found in code-projects Patient Record Management System 1.0. The impacted element is an unknown function of the file /edit_hpatient.php. The manipulation of the argument ID leads to sql injection. The attack can be initiated rem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used.

Analysis

SQL injection in code-projects Patient Record Management System 1.0 allows authenticated remote attackers to execute arbitrary SQL queries via the ID parameter in /edit_hpatient.php, leading to unauthorized data access, modification, and potential denial of service.
